How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Platte?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Platte Studio Apartments | $1,620 | $795 | $2,050 |
| South Platte 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,818 | $684 | $2,725 |
South Platte 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,291 | $1,087 | $4,644 |
| South Platte 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,039 | $1,500 | $4,290 |
| South Platte 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,495 | $2,495 | $2,495 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om South Platte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in South Platte with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in South Platte is at Parkwood Plaza listed at $1,087.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om South Platte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in South Platte is $2,291.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om South Platte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in South Platte is a 1,499 square feet unit starting from $3,800 at Aston.
What is the average size for South Platte 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in South Platte is currently 1,018 sq ft.
